Transaction 2dd61631d33f210af56871eb2105e3522ff742ae8bf3c2ddab50d7634858dd94

19 Input
2 Outputs
  • 2dd61631d33f210af56871eb2105e3522ff742ae8bf3c2ddab50d7634858dd94:0
  • value  534079
    address  15GM74Bs2T5Q7YiUQc6vBNxsb3gCUzc79Q
  • 2dd61631d33f210af56871eb2105e3522ff742ae8bf3c2ddab50d7634858dd94:1
  • value  43101349
    address  1CoVLsz1CUFvtC6Ss3QDdqRj7gkPaN8BC3